ORDINANCE NO. ~
AN ORDINANCE APPROVING AND ADOPTING THE BUDGET FOR THE CITY OF LA PORTE,
TEXAS, FOR THE PERIOD OF OCTOBER 1, 1989 THROUGH SEPTEMBER 30, 1990;
FINDING THAT ALL THINGS REQUISITE AND NECESSARY HAVE BEEN DONE IN
PREPARATION AND PRESENTMENT OF SAID BUDGET; FINDING COMPLIANCE WITH THE
OPEN MEETINGS LAW; AND PROVIDING AN EFFECTIVE DATE HEREOF.
WHEREAS, the Charter of the City of La Porte, Texas, and the
Statutes of the State of Texas, require that an annual budget be
prepared and presented to the City Council of the City of La Porte,
Texas, prior to the beginning of the fiscal year of said City, and that
a public hearing be held prior to the adoption of said Budget; and
WHEREAS, the Budget for the fiscal year October 1, 1989, through
September 30, 1990, has heretofore been presented to the City Council
and due deliberation had thereon, was filed in the office of the City
Secretary on August 11, 1989, and a public hearing scheduled for
September 11, 1989 was duly advertised and held.
NOW THEREFORE, BE IT ORDAINED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F LA
PORTE:
SECTION 1: That the Budget for the City of La Porte, Texas, now
before the said City Council for consideration, a complete copy of
which is on file with the City Secretary and attached hereto by
reference as Exhibit "A", is hereby adopted as the Budget for the said
City of La Porte, Texas, for the period of October 1, 1989, through
September 30, 1990.
SECTION 2: Be it FURTHER ORDAINED, that the said City Council
finds that all things requisite and necessary to the adoption of said
Budget have been preformed as required by charter or statute.
.
.
SECTION 3: The City Council officially finds, determines, recites
and declares that a sufficient written notice of the date, hour, place
and subject of this meeting of the City Council was posted at a place
convenient to the public at the City Hall of the City for the time
required by law preceding this meeting, as required by the Open
Meetings Law, Article 6252-17, Texas Revised Civil Statutes Annotated;
and that this meeting has been open to the public as required by law at
all times during which this Ordinance and the subject matter thereof
has been discussed, considered and formally acted upon. The City
Council further ratifies, approves and confirms such written notice and
the contents and posting thereof.
SECTION 4: This Ordinance shall be in effect from and after its
passage and approval.
PASSED and APPROVED this the 11th day of September, 1989
